Huntington, NY real estate update: prices firm, inventory tight
Huntington, NY – March 3, 2026 – January closings stayed fast and competitive, while active listings remain limited and rents hold near $3.8K.
Huntington, NY continues to look like a tight, fast-moving market for both buyers and sellers. Recent market pages point to higher prices year over year, limited choices for shoppers, and rentals holding near recent levels.
Top takeaways (from recent market pages)
- Prices: The median sale price was about $1.12M in January 2026, up 4.2% year over year (Redfin).
- Inventory: The for-sale count was listed at 109 homes with a median list price around $949K .
- Rentals: Median rent was $3,800, with 36 rentals available .
Market snapshot
On the sales side, Redfin reports homes averaged 22 days on market in January 2026, with 17 closed sales. That combination—limited time on market and a modest number of closings—can make the market feel competitive when available listings are scarce.
Realtor.com’s market overview (tracking history through December 2025) also describes faster marketing times year over year and a seller-leaning balance. Taken together, the current picture is still one where buyers may need to move quickly when a well-priced home hits the market, while sellers are operating in a period where demand appears to be absorbing listings without long marketing timelines.
What’s for sale nearby (price bands seen in listings)
- Entry-level single-family: around the low-$800Ks.
- Move-in-ready four-bedroom options: clustering near the mid-$900Ks to $1.2M range.
- Higher-end homes: pushing above $2.5M, plus occasional small land parcels around $190K.
